
Australian heavy music powerhouse Northlane are back with a bold new single, "Evian," out now as an independent release. The track shapeshifts between euphoric trance and seismic breakdowns, its lyrics exploring the decision to confront personal trauma rather than let it damage the people you love.
Frontman Marcus Bridge opens up: "Evian is about self-improvement through confronting trauma then finding your way back to someone from a healthier place. It explores the choice to grow on your own rather than dragging others down with you, making a conscious effort to heal before your struggles start affecting the people you care about."
More than a decade into their career, Northlane have amassed multiple ARIA #1 albums and over 500 million streams. With "Evian" they tease a massive 2026 chapter.
The band kick off a North American tour supporting Dayseeker on May 1, followed by a packed European summer festival run including Bloodstock, Summer Breeze, and Re-Load, before heading Down Under for the inaugural Hellbound Cruise.
